Output 075694011efe46787264d75a2a0a3fe0926de62a451d94b18dd320cf01296c50:0

value
2759288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b3db6a1f99f40de2c671960001183bbb188f0d2 OP_EQUAL
address
3LDf2QdJuBzFzsoNrZXAFydZcz8j2YY1i4
transaction
075694011efe46787264d75a2a0a3fe0926de62a451d94b18dd320cf01296c50
spent
true